Buderus Overheating Components or Foreign Material on Heat Exchanger

Furnace produces a burning smell or plastic odor when running

Possible Causes

Dust burning off heat exchanger, Object left on furnace casing, Overheating blower motor, Electrical overheating at connections

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ety: If you smell burning plastic or see smoke, turn off power immediately and do not use the furnace until inspected.

Steps:

  • Initial use: A slight burning dust smell is normal for the first few hours of operation after a long off period. This should dissipate.
  • Clear area: Ensure no items are stored on or against the Buderus furnace or flue pipes.
  • Inspect blower: With power off, check the blower motor area for signs of overheating (discolored housing, melted insulation).
  • Check wiring: Look for scorched or melted wires at the control board and power connections.

Persistent strong odors or any visible smoke require immediate professional inspection.
